In 1669, a small book called Portuguese Letters was published in Paris, revealing a passionate love affair between Mariana Alcoforado, a young Portuguese nun, and a French officer named Noël Bouton de Chamilly. The five letters, written when the officer was forced to return to France, are among the most searing expressions of forbidden love in literary history. The nun writes: "You took my freedom, and now you abandon me to the most terrible suffering." Whether the letters were real or a literary fiction, they became a European sensation and remain a powerful testament to the theme of nuns in love.
